Description
11" x 14" Mixed media book pages reveal new poem as follows:
I watch
Surrounded by the smell
Sitting, waiting
I watch you
Through your destruction
I stand up
Artist: Kristy Wygmams CO
Kristy Wygmans lives in Fort Collins, CO, where she brushed the ashes from the Cameron Peak fire off her tavern patio regularly and watched the sky turn shades of orange she had never seen before. “What Remains” was inspired by the poem Miss Rosie, by Lucille Clifton in the Maya Angelou book, Even the Stars Look Lonesome, and the artist Fiona Dempster from Australia, where devastating fires also raged. The wildfire ashes from the Cameron Peak fire were rubbed into the paper and methodically burnt. Through this destruction, what remains is the creation of a different poem, encapsulating a summer of watching this fire, waiting, and hoping.
